CINTEC ANCHORS: ABERSANNAN BRIDGE, CARMARTHEN
THE PROBLEM The Abersannan road over river bridge has stood over for over 110 years. The arch bridge is of traditional stone construction and set in a beautiful countryside popular with cyclist and tourists. Significant cracks had developed in the bridge causing great concern. The cracks were attributed to spandrels separating from the soffit of the bridge. The bridge forms an essential road link for the local community and tourists, therefore any remedial solution would need to accommodate the bridge remaining open. THE SOLUTION Protectahome carried out a detailed inspection of the bridge and reviewed engineer’s reports provided by the local authority. This enabled us to provided a quotation for a scheme of remedial repairs based on the Cintec Anchor System.
